Senior Attorney Eddie Block Discusses Blockchain and the Hospitality Industry With Law360
February 26, 2018
Gardere attorney Edward H. Block, a member of the firm’s internet, e-commerce and technology group, spoke with Law360 on why legal professionals in the hospitality industry need to brush up on their blockchain knowledge.
"It's something that some large enterprises are spending quality time looking at. It's not just something that crazy [cryptocurrency] miners in their bedrooms are spending time with," said Block.
A former chief information security officer, Block frequently writes and speaks on cybersecurity issues, and holds dual certifications by the International Association of Privacy Professionals.
